I had both at one time. Both Shot about the same, good of course, but I just liked the 3 inch with the adj sights a little better. As some have said the balance with the full lug barrel is about as close to perfect as you can get. I did take the 5 inch gun deer hunting a few times after I had gotten my buck and was driving deer for others. Never got a chance to use it but would have felt confident in a decent shot if one had presented itself. One thing is for sure it was a joy to carry as opposed to a slug gun. The Desantis holsters sold on the S&W website are very nice. I had holsters for both and was very pleased how high they rode and how close the the body they kept things. I did sell the 5 inch gun however to fund the purchase of a 625 with some regrets. Both would be great additions.
